    I currently have dinner reservations for dinner in MK at 7 p.m. on Jan. 1, but worried because I've been reading that New Years Day will be quite busy. We check in Jan 1 at 3 p.m., is it possible the park could be at capacity and our reservations missed?

    Hi Drema,

    There are indeed certain times of year like Thanksgiving Day and Christmas Day, when the parks are extremely crowded.

    Whilst it is impossible to predict if a park will reach capacity on any particular day, if a park does reach capacity and is closed, no further guests will be admitted to that park, even those with advanced dining reservations for restaurants located inside the park in question.

    For your information, there are in actual fact four levels of closure at the Disney parks and as you do have a dining reservation, you would be allowed to enter the park through the first three phases of closure. Should the Magic Kingdom reach a level four closure on New Years Day then no further Guests would be allowed entry.

    I would try not to worry about this happening too much as it is something which is out of your control.
